Our employees are not only part of history, they're making history.RequirementsNorthrop Grumman Defense Systems (NGDS) is seeking a Principal Scrum Master in support of DAF CLOUDworks at the Air Force Research Lab (AFRL) in Walpole, MA. DAF CLOUDworks is a rapidly growing secure cloud program that encompasses 10+ teams. These teams span all different areas of cloud engineering including information security, infrastructure development, and cloud migration. You will be an active part of one of these teams providing technical support of customers leveraging DAF CLOUDworks. Along with operations and sustainment, DAF CLOUDworks focuses on modifying and enhancing offerings to implement new requirements, enhance functionality, increase efficiency, or lower operating/deployment.
